CHS Corporate Office

CHS, Inc. has its roots in the 1929 organization of the regional cooperative, North Pacific Grain Growers, Inc (NPGG). The Farmers Union Grain Terminal Association (GTA) was founded in 1938. These two cooperatives eventually merged in 1983 to form the Harvest States Cooperatives.

In 1931 Farmers Union Central Exchange was founded in Minnesota. This cooperative later became Cenex, which became a seed, plant, and food business. They later expanded into transportation, convenience stores, and gas stations.

In 1998 Cenex and Harvard States merged to form the Cenex Harvest States Cooperatives, an integrated agricultural food systems company that linked producers to consumers.

In 2000 CHS Cooperatives was adopted as the new name of the company, and then CHS, Inc. in 2003. Cenex is the company’s energy brand.

Today CHS, Inc. is a Fortune 100 business owned by U.S. agricultural cooperatives, farmers, ranchers, and thousands of preferred stockholders. They own and operate food processing and wholesale, farm supply, Cenex brand fuel, financial services, and retail businesses. They are also co-owner of Ventura Foods, a processor of vegetable oil. Their revenue for 2012 was $40.6 billion.

Sysco Corporate Office

Systems and Services Company, known by the acronym Sysco, was founded by Herbert Irving and John F. Baugh in 1969 as a foodservice company that provided ready-made meals.

The company went public the next year on the New York Stock Exchange and had sales of $115 million.

During the 1970s Sysco grew steadily due to their continued diversification into new products, such as fish, meat, and fresh produce.

In 1976 Sysco acquired Mid-Central Fish and Frozen Foods, which expanded the company’s distribution capabilities to the national level.

During the 1980s Sysco acquired several of their competitors, making it the largest food distribution company by the end of the decade.

In 1991 they spun off their chain restaurant distribution system into a new company called SYGMA.

Ttoday Sysco provides meals to hospitals, educational facilities, restaurants, and lodging facilities. They also produce equipment and supplies for the foodservice and hospitality industries.  They have more than 400,000 clients throughout the United States, Canada, and most recently, Ireland.

Bunge Limited Corporate Office

Bunge Limited was founded in 1818 as Bunge y Born in Amsterdam. In 1884 they expanded to Argentina, in 1905 to Brazil, and later to the U.S.

The company built its first major grain handling facility in Minnesota in 1935, thus becoming an originator of grain in North America. In 1946 the company acquired grain elevators in the Midwest and in 1961 opened an export grain-handling elevator in Louisiana that connected its domestic grain operations to world markets.

During the 1970s and 1980s Bunge grew its product and operational diversity by acquiring and building grain origination, soy processing, and food products businesses throughout North and South America.

Bunge y Born officially changed its name in 1994 to Bunge International when the company incorporated in the Bahamas.

Up until 2001 Bunge was a privately held company that was owned by 180 shareholders, with the Bunge family having a controlling interest.

In 2001 when Bunge went public, the company had three main businesses: agribusiness, fertilizer, and food products.

Today Bunge Limited has worldwide distribution, 32,000 employees at 400 facilities in 40 countries, and had revenue of $58.74 billion in 2011.

Pepsi Co Corporate Office

The recipe for the soft drink Pepsi was developed in the 1880s by Caleb Bradham. He created the Pepsi-Cola Company in 1902 and registered for the recipe patent in 1903.  The company went bankrupt in 1931 and was bought by Charles Guth.

Charles Guth was the president of Loft, Incorporated, a leading candy manufacturer with a large chain of restaurants and candy shops. He used Loft’s chemists to reformulate the syrup and contracted to stock soda in the restaurants, which were known for their soda fountains.

In 1935 Loft’s shareholders sued Guth for his 91% stake in the company. Loft won the lawsuit and as a result the company formally absorbed Pepsi in 1941 and it was rebranded by Pepsi Cola Company.

In the 1960s Pepsi’s line of products expanded with the creation of Diet Pepsi and Mountain Dew.

In 1965 the Pepsi Cola Company merged with Frito-Lay and became PepsiCo, Inc.

From the 1970s through the 1990s PepsiCo expanded by acquiring new brands outside of its core business of packaged food and beverages. It later sold these brands to refocus on the core business. Examples of these brands are Pizza Hut, KFC, California Pizza Kitchen, and Wilson Sporting Goods.

These large divestments were followed by acquisitions, notably of Tropicana Products in 1998. PepsiCo merged with Quaker Oats Company in 2001, which added the Gatorade sports drink line

In 2010 the company completed a $7 billion acquisition of its two largest bottlers in North America.

Today PepsiCo has 22 product lines that generate retail sales of $1 billion each. By net revenue, PepsiCo is the largest food and beverage business in the United States and the second largest in the world. PepsiCo has 300,000 employees worldwide, is part of the S&P 500, and had $65 billion in revenue in 2012.

In September 2022, Pepsico stopped production of all products in Russia due to the ongoing war with Ukraine.

Archer Daniels Midland Corporate Office

The Archer Daniels Midland Company (ADM) was founded in 1902 by George A. Archer and John W. Daniels as a linseed crushing business. From then until 1970, they added one profit source per decade to their business, including processing, milling, and specialty food ingredients.

In 1970 Dwayne Andreas became CEO and began the process of transforming the company into an industrial powerhouse. He was CEO until 1997, when he was succeeded by his nephew, G. Allen Andreas.

Today ADM’s products include additives for fuel, food, and ingredients. The company has 270 plants and 420 crop procurement facilities worldwide, where oilseeds and grains are processed into animal feed, food, beverage, nutraceutical, and industrial products.

ADM has heavily invested in ethanol, bioenergy, and biofuels.

ADM is part of the S&P 500, was  named the World’s Most Admired Food Company by Fortune in 2009, 2010, and 2011, has 30,000 employees, and had revenue of $89 billion in 2012.
